Poppy Seed Filling Recipe
Ingredients
| Water | 1/2 Cup (16 tbs) | |
| 1/4 cup granulated fructose | ||
| Poppy seeds | 1/4 Cup (16 tbs) | |
| Cold water | 1/3 Cup (16 tbs) | |
| Cornstarch | 1 Teaspoon | |
| Lemon juice | 1/2 Teaspoon | |
| Ground cinnamon | 1/4 Teaspoon | |
| 1/4 tsp banana or butter rum flavoring | ||
Directions
Combine the 1/2 c. of water and the fructose in a small nonstick saucepan.
Cook over medium heat, stirring until fructose is dissolved.
Bring to a boil and boil for 3 minutes.
Reduce heat and add ground poppy seeds.
Dissolve cornstarch in the cold water.
Add cornstarch solution, lemon juice, and cinnamon to poppy seed mixture.
Cook and stir until mixture is thickened.
Remove from heat, and stir in flavoring.
